Drug treatment services for the hearing impaired are accessible in both an inpatient and outpatient setting. Individuals with a hearing impairment may be at a greater risk of addiction problems because of their impairment. Having a serious disability can be a source of distress, discouragement, depression, unhappiness and apathy for both adults and adolescents who may turn to alcohol or drugs to deal with these feelings and emotions. Hearing impaired treatment services are accessible in Kinsman to stop the cycle of addiction for these clients, with ASL and other assistance which includes treatment information and education in writing so that clients aren't hindered from getting better due to their handicap.

Drug and alcohol rehabilitation centers with full time staff to provide assistance for the hearing impaired are the best facilities to select. Some facilities may only have part-time staff to interpret and assist hearing impaired clients, and this means hearing impaired clients may not receive the same treatment as everyone else and will miss out on important activities they should be involved with daily. There could be video presentations provided which use sign language as well, which is also very helpful.

There are organizations and agencies which give hearing impaired individuals struggling with addiction with information and resources to find the recovery services they need. One of these is the Deaf Off Drugs and Alcohol (DODA).
